English Current News

  1. 1.Wholesale price inflation falls to a 27-month low of (-) 1.21% in October, led by a sharp deflation in food items.

  2. 2.The house of Dr Umar Nabi, who drove the explosive-laden car involved in the Delhi blast, has been demolished by security forces in Jammu and Kashmir’s Pulwama district.

  3. 3.An accidental explosion at Nowgam police station here late Friday night injured at least eight personnel extracting samples from a massive cache of explosives recently seized in connection with the ‘white-collar’ terror module case.

  4. 4.The government has released the long-awaited Digital Personal Data Protection (DPDP) Rules 2025 Friday, which will be implemented in phases spread over 12-18 months. The rules aim to give citizens control over their data, allow them to check for misuse, and protect their privacy in the online space

  5. 5.The state government has decided to speed up the construction of a permanent campus of the National Forensic Science University (NFSU) at Jatni while simultaneously strengthening the state’s forensic capabilities.

  6. 6.The ruling NDA secured a thumping majority in the Bihar Assembly, winning 202 seats in the 243-member House, as results for all the constituencies were declared by the Election Commission Friday.

  7. 7.Chief Minister Mohan Charan Majhi Friday said that the Bharatiya Janata Party’s (BJP) strong performance and victory in the Nuapada by-election mark a signifi cant shift in Odisha’s political landscape.

  8. 8.The Odisha government has directed all public oil companies to ensure uninterrupted supply of LPG cylinders across the state.

  9. 9.British Airways Friday said it is celebrating 20 years of connecting Bangalore and London, marking two decades of linking India’s technology hub with the United Kingdom.

  10. 10.The Supreme Court Friday agreed to list for hearing November 17 interim pleas of employees seeking payment of their pending salaries from the Sahara Group companies.

  11. 11.India needs 86.11 million enrolments by 2035, an 85 per cent increase from the current level, requiring a sustained 5.3 per cent compounded annual growth rate in higher education capacity, according to a new report.

  12. 12.The Reserve Bank has permitted exporters to bring proceeds of their shipments in 15 months as against the prevailing timeframe of 9 months in view of stress being faced by them.

  13. 13.Actor Kamini Kaushal, one of Hindi cinema’s earliest female stars who began her career with the classic ‘Neecha Nagar’ in 1946 and went on to act in a host of films right till 2022, has died in her Mumbai home, at the age of  98.

  14. 14.Padma Shri awardee and environmentalist ‘Saalumarada’ Thimmakka passed away at a private hospital. She was  114-year-old .

  15. 15.Ankita Bhakat capped a sensational day, stunning Paris Olympics silver-medallist Nam Suhyeon of South Korea 7-3 while Dhiraj Bommadevara also won his final as India clinched gold medals in both men's and women's event at the Asian Archery Championship Dhaka .
